Understanding Today's Crossword Puzzle

Today's clue "Something to batten down?" leads to the answer "HATCH." Here's why this connection makes sense:

  1. Batten Down: The phrase "batten down" typically refers to securing or fastening something tightly or preparing for a difficult situation, such as in anticipation of a storm or dangerous conditions.
  2. Hatch: In the context of the clue, "hatch" can be interpreted as a type of opening on a ship or aircraft that can be secured or closed tightly when needed, serving the purpose of "battening down" to prevent water or other elements from entering the vessel during rough weather.
  3. Relatable Scenarios: Think of a ship's hatches being closed securely before a storm to batten down the hatches and protect the interior from the raging seas outside.

Thus, the answer "HATCH" fits the clue "Something to batten down?" perfectly, as hatches are indeed structures that can be battened down to provide security and protection.
